Understanding TMJ Jaw Pain?
The jaw joint referred to as the TMJ functions like a copyrightd sliding door between the mandible and the skull base. Both sides of your jaw contain this joint, and if one becomes irritated or restricted, TMJ jaw pain tends to spread and intensify. The pain itself may extend into the face, head, and shoulders, making it easy to mistake for other conditions.
Healthy TMJ movement requires a small disc of cartilage located between the jawbone and the socket to reduce friction during jaw movement. Should the cartilage degrade over time, the joint loses its cushioning, causing those familiar popping and locking sensations many TMJ sufferers report. Surrounding muscle groups also contribute significantly to the persistence of symptoms.
The root factors behind TMJ dysfunction cover a broad spectrum such as stress-related habits, dental issues, and physical injury. Some patients develop it gradually over years, while some have dealt with the symptoms so chronically they stop looking for help. How We Treat TMJ Jaw Pain
- Thorough First Consultation — Treatment starts with a detailed intake process where our providers assess the joint's movement, palpation findings, and functional patterns. This gives us a clear baseline for treatment.
- Radiographic Evaluation if Indicated — Depending on your clinical findings, diagnostic imaging including cone beam CT or MRI may be ordered to evaluate cartilage integrity, disc placement, and bone changes. Imaging confirms our team to rule out contributing factors that overlap with TMJ jaw pain.
- Designing Your Recovery Roadmap — Once we have a complete picture, we develop a personalized protocol built around the root causes of your TMJ jaw pain. Treatment typically involves manual therapy, oral appliance fitting, therapeutic exercises, and other modalities.
- Hands-On Therapeutic Interventions — Throughout your treatment sessions, our team implements the planned interventions addressing both the joint itself and the contributing soft tissue. Methods can involve hands-on manipulation, soft tissue techniques, and evidence-based physical rehabilitation.
- Oral Appliance Fitting and Adjustment — In cases where bite mechanics contribute, a custom-fitted oral appliance gets designed and delivered to reduce joint loading during sleep. This device is calibrated as treatment progresses.
- At-Home Maintenance Protocol — Our team shows you specific exercises and habits which extend the improvements from your sessions. Knowing your triggers matters as much as active treatment.
- Outcomes Review and Maintenance — We reassess your progress at key intervals throughout treatment to ensure you are responding as expected. Long-term management of TMJ jaw pain sometimes benefits from ongoing monitoring to prevent recurrence.
Who Benefits Most from TMJ Jaw Pain Treatment?
Someone who stands to benefit most from care generally includes people who report recurring headaches, jaw locking, ear pain, or bite discomfort that has not resolved on its own. People who grind their teeth at night are particularly strong candidates. Those who have had facial injury, orthodontic history, or stress-related clenching could benefit from screening for TMJ jaw pain.
Patients across the age spectrum can develop and benefit from treatment for TMJ jaw pain. Clinical data indicates a higher prevalence among women, though male patients make up a meaningful portion of cases regardless of who is affected. Individuals with conditions affecting connective tissue can develop jaw joint complications and need a tailored treatment approach.

TMJ Jaw Pain Common Questions Answered
How many sessions will I need for TMJ jaw pain relief?Treatment duration varies based on severity, but most patients with moderate TMJ jaw pain will see meaningful improvement within two to three months of structured treatment. More complex cases involving disc displacement or advanced degeneration can take four to six months or more.
Will the treatment for TMJ jaw pain hurt?Most patients are pleasantly surprised that treatment is far more comfortable than expected. Certain hands-on methods can cause mild achiness afterward, particularly when working on chronically tight muscles. That temporary discomfort signals that the tissue is responding and is nothing to be concerned about.
How long do the results of TMJ jaw pain treatment last?Relief can be long-lasting if the treatment addresses the source, the majority of people remain pain-free as long as they avoid returning to the behaviors that triggered the condition. Symptoms are more likely to return in patients who grind their teeth without a night guard, making the home program an essential part of your results.
